Top 5 Questions I Get Asked: Q3 – How much do you charge?

May 6, 2011   //   by paulgreen   //   SME News  //  No Comments

First of all our initial meeting with you is free; the intention of which is to learn more about your business, establish our credibility with you and see if there is anything that we can help you with. At that point we will agree a commercial rate with you.

Typically this is based on a daily rate appropriate to the service we are providing. Sometimes it may be a fixed fee for a given project. The cost will be no more than you will have paid for plumbing, accountancy or garage services. Our experience is that we can quickly recover our costs through the impact we make on the profitability and performance of your business.
